ABSTRACT

Objective To analysis pudendal nerve block anesthesia combined with noninvasive delivery on maternal vaginal delivery quality.Methods 60 primipara who were received vaginal delivery in our hospital were collected.All primipara were randomly divided into anesthesia group and no anesthesia group by the order of entry, 30 cases in each group.The no anesthesia group was given noninvasive delivery operation, and the anesthesia group received unilateral or bilateral nerve block anesthesia.Perineal laceration degree and incidence rate, time of the second stage of labor, neonatal asphyxia and two groups of maternal postpartum recovery were compared after the treatment.Results After the birth of a child, Compared with no anesthesia group, the incidence of maternal perineal laceration was lower in the anesthesia group, and the difference was statistically significant(P<0.05);the second stage of labor time of primipara was shorter in the anesthesia group(P<0.05); the pain score,getting out of bed activity time,average length of hospital stay,and incidence of postpartum complications of primipara were lower in the anesthesia group(P<0.05).Conclusions Pudendal nerve block anesthesia combined with noninvasive delivery operation can improve vaginal delivery quality, and have a guiding significance to clinical.

ABSTRACT

OBJECTIVE@#To determine the improvements of post-infarction heart function after transplantation of autologous skeletal myoblasts transfected with VEGF165 in rabbits.@*METHODS@#Myocardium infarction was induced in rabbits by left anterior descending coronary artery ligation. At 2 weeks, 1.75×10(7) autologous skeletal myoblasts transfected with pcDNA3.1-VEGF165 were infused into the region of MI via direct intramuscular injection; pcDNA3.1 served as a control.@*RESULTS@#The DAPI-labeled and Desmin-positive immunostained skeletal myofibers were found throughout the infracted areas and border zones, and the density of blood capillary in the MI region transplanted by myoblasts with VEGF165 was increased (measured 4 weeks later and compared with controls). Heart function was examined by the Buxco system and demonstrated that maximum dp/dt [(1607.23±102.67) mmHg/s vs (1217.77±89.91) mmHg/s] and minimum dp/dt [(-1535.09 ± 81.34) mmHg/s vs (1174.58 ± 91.5) mmHg/s] were improved in the heart transplanted with the transfected myoblasts(P<0.05).@*CONCLUSION@#Autologous skeletal myoblasts transfected with VEGF165 could ameliorate the blood supply in the MI region, and aid recovery of heart function more quickly in post-infarction hearts. This suggests an effective treatment for myocardium infarction.

ABSTRACT

Objective To determine whether autologous skeletal myoblasts implantation improves the cardiac function after myocardial infarction and the possible mechanism. Methods Myocardial infarction was induced by ligation of the left anterior descending coronary artery in rabbits. At 2 weeks, 1. 34 × 107 to 1.75 × 107 autologous skeletal myoblasts were infused into the lesion via direct intramuscular injection. In the control group, the postinfarction hearts were infused with medium alone. Buxco invasive cardiac function testing and histopathological examination were utilized to evaluate the functional and structural changes in the myocardium 4 weeks later. Results Both maximum rising rate of the left intraventricular pressure [+dp/dtmax,( 1 217.77 +89.91 )mmHg/s vs. (897.83 ±70.04) mmHg/s] and maximum falling rate of the left intraventricular pressure [- dp/dtmax,( -1174.58 ± 91.5 ) mmHg/s vs. ( - 753.67 ± 69.66 ) mmHg/s] were improved in the myoblast transplanted group compared with medium infusion group. The positive desmin immunostaining skeletal myofibers in the myocardium were found throughout the infracted areas and the border zone. Conclusion Autologous skeletal myoblasts can establish muscle tissue when transplanted into postinfarction hearts, and this mucle can treat myocardiac infarction effectively.

ABSTRACT

Objective To analyze the outcome of patients with acute obstruction of left colorectal cancer treated by modified antegrade colonic lavage with primary tumor resection and anastomosis.Methods From April 2002 to April 2007,112 patients with acute obstruction of left colorectal cancer underwent surgery.During the operation the left colon was exteriorized and placed into a sterilized plastic bag to protect the surgical field from contamination,then a catheter was inserted via the appendix,and after antegrade colonic lavage,primary resection and anastomosis was performed.Results Tumor resection and primary anastomosis was successfully done in the 112 cases.Postoperatively,1 case had anastomotic leak which healed after reoperation with proximal colostomy,and one patient died.Conclusions Modified antegrade colonic lavage is a simple procedure,the bowel can be rapidly decompressed with essentially no contamination,and has a high level of bowel cleansing.It is possible to safely perform primary resection and anastomosis for left colon cancer after the modified antegrade lavage.
